Home
last modified time | relevance | path

Searched refs:OH_Huks_Blob (Results 1 – 6 of 6) sorted by relevance

/base/security/huks/interfaces/kits/c/include/
Dnative_huks_api.h56 struct OH_Huks_Result OH_Huks_GetSdkVersion(struct OH_Huks_Blob *sdkVersion);
71 struct OH_Huks_Result OH_Huks_GenerateKeyItem(const struct OH_Huks_Blob *keyAlias,
87 struct OH_Huks_Result OH_Huks_ImportKeyItem(const struct OH_Huks_Blob *keyAlias,
88 const struct OH_Huks_ParamSet *paramSet, const struct OH_Huks_Blob *key);
105 struct OH_Huks_Result OH_Huks_ImportWrappedKeyItem(const struct OH_Huks_Blob *keyAlias,
106 const struct OH_Huks_Blob *wrappingKeyAlias, const struct OH_Huks_ParamSet *paramSet,
107 const struct OH_Huks_Blob *wrappedKeyData);
121 struct OH_Huks_Result OH_Huks_ExportPublicKeyItem(const struct OH_Huks_Blob *keyAlias,
122 const struct OH_Huks_ParamSet *paramSet, struct OH_Huks_Blob *key);
136 struct OH_Huks_Result OH_Huks_DeleteKeyItem(const struct OH_Huks_Blob *keyAlias,
[all …]
Dnative_huks_api_adapter.h25 int32_t HuksAttestAdapter(const struct OH_Huks_Blob *keyAlias, const struct OH_Huks_ParamSet *param…
Dnative_huks_type.h666 struct OH_Huks_Blob { struct
693 struct OH_Huks_Blob blob;
720 struct OH_Huks_Blob *certs;
733 struct OH_Huks_Blob alias;
/base/security/huks/interfaces/kits/c/src/
Dnative_huks_api.c28 struct OH_Huks_Result OH_Huks_GetSdkVersion(struct OH_Huks_Blob *sdkVersion) in OH_Huks_GetSdkVersion()
34 struct OH_Huks_Result OH_Huks_GenerateKeyItem(const struct OH_Huks_Blob *keyAlias, in OH_Huks_GenerateKeyItem()
42 struct OH_Huks_Result OH_Huks_ImportKeyItem(const struct OH_Huks_Blob *keyAlias, in OH_Huks_ImportKeyItem()
43 const struct OH_Huks_ParamSet *paramSet, const struct OH_Huks_Blob *key) in OH_Huks_ImportKeyItem()
50 struct OH_Huks_Result OH_Huks_ImportWrappedKeyItem(const struct OH_Huks_Blob *keyAlias, in OH_Huks_ImportWrappedKeyItem()
51 const struct OH_Huks_Blob *wrappingKeyAlias, const struct OH_Huks_ParamSet *paramSet, in OH_Huks_ImportWrappedKeyItem()
52 const struct OH_Huks_Blob *wrappedKeyData) in OH_Huks_ImportWrappedKeyItem()
60 struct OH_Huks_Result OH_Huks_ExportPublicKeyItem(const struct OH_Huks_Blob *keyAlias, in OH_Huks_ExportPublicKeyItem()
61 const struct OH_Huks_ParamSet *paramSet, struct OH_Huks_Blob *key) in OH_Huks_ExportPublicKeyItem()
68 struct OH_Huks_Result OH_Huks_DeleteKeyItem(const struct OH_Huks_Blob *keyAlias, in OH_Huks_DeleteKeyItem()
[all …]
Dnative_huks_api_adapter.c22 int32_t HuksAttestAdapter(const struct OH_Huks_Blob *keyAlias, const struct OH_Huks_ParamSet *param… in HuksAttestAdapter()
/base/security/huks/test/unittest/huks_standard_test/module_test/interface_test/src/
Dhks_native_api_compatibility_test.cpp757 ASSERT_EQ(sizeof(struct OH_Huks_Blob) == sizeof(struct HksBlob), true);
758 struct OH_Huks_Blob blob;
780 ASSERT_EQ(sizeof(param.blob) == sizeof(struct OH_Huks_Blob), true);
817 ASSERT_EQ(sizeof(certChain.certs) == sizeof(struct OH_Huks_Blob *), true);
833 ASSERT_EQ(sizeof(keyInfo.alias) == sizeof(struct OH_Huks_Blob), true);